Principal Eichmeier
“I lead by putting relationships first. Learning about my students and staff, and engaging them in meaningful conversations that build trust. The future depends on what we do today and that takes everyone; teachers, parents, students, administration and the community."

A former teacher at Wrightstown and Brillion elementary schools, Eichmeier most recently was Superintendent and Elementary Principal for four years at North Central Area Schools in her hometown of Powers, Michigan.

 

Jennifer Eichmeier earned a Bachelor of Arts in Elementary Education from Lakeland College in 1996. She served as a special education aide and elementary teacher at Wrightstown Elementary School where she was nominated for a Golden Apple Award. She earned a Master of Arts in Education from Viterbo University in 2012. From 2014 to 2017 she was a special education teacher at Brillion Elementary School before moving to Michigan.

 

As superintendent at North Central Area Schools, she launched the Little Jets Learning Center to offer daycare, preschool and before- and after-care for elementary families. She also successfully led the school during the COVID pandemic and implemented Bridges math and Bookworms literacy curricula, seeing the greatest growth in reading this year over the past eight years.

 

Eichmeier is returning to Wisconsin with her husband who has a new job in Hilbert and their three sons.
